More Flexibility for Remodeling Schedules
Summer schedules can make it easier for some households to accommodate a remodeling project. Children may be out of school, travel plans may leave the home less busy, and longer daylight hours can simplify deliveries and project coordination.
Every project has a different timeline, but planning during a less hectic period can make the experience feel more manageable. If you are updating only the tub or shower area, you may also qualify for a faster installation that creates less disruption than a complete bathroom renovation.
Some qualifying bathtub, shower, and conversion projects may be completed in as little as one day. The final schedule depends on the existing bathroom, the products selected, and whether plumbing changes, structural repairs, or hidden moisture concerns need to be addressed.
Easier Ventilation During the Project
Bathroom remodeling can involve dust, adhesives, sealants, and the removal of old materials. During warmer weather, it may be easier to open windows and improve airflow while work is underway.
Professional installers will still take steps to protect nearby floors and living areas, contain debris, and keep the worksite organized. However, having additional ventilation available can make the process more comfortable for the household.
This can be especially helpful in Portland’s older homes, where bathrooms may be compact or located near frequently used living spaces.

Improve Safety and Accessibility
Summer can also be a good time to address bathroom safety concerns that have been postponed. A high bathtub wall, slippery surface, or lack of support can make bathing more difficult for older adults and people with changing mobility needs.
A tub-to-shower conversion can replace an existing bathtub with a lower-entry shower that provides more standing room and easier access. The shower may also include seating, securely installed grab bars, a handheld showerhead, slip-resistant surfaces, and storage positioned within easier reach.
For homeowners who prefer seated bathing, a walk-in bathtub may provide a lower entry, built-in seat, and additional support features. We can help you compare these options based on the person using the bathroom, the available space, and how the room may need to function in the future.
